Sliding Windows Installation in Manchester, NH
Sliding window installation services involve replacing or installing new windows that slide horizontally along a track, providing easy access to fresh air and natural light. These services cover a variety of projects, including upgrading existing windows for improved energy efficiency, replacing damaged or outdated units, and adding new sliding windows to enhance the functionality and appearance of a home. Property owners typically want to understand the different styles available, the materials used, and how the installation process may impact their home’s exterior and interior aesthetics before requesting service.
Homeowners often seek information about the types of sliding windows suitable for their property, such as single or double sliders, and the benefits of different frame materials like vinyl, aluminum, or wood. It’s also common to inquire about the installation process, including potential disruptions and the expected durability of the new windows. Clarifying these details helps property owners make informed decisions about their window upgrades, ensuring the final result aligns with their needs and preferences.

Sliding Windows Installation Questions
What are sliding windows? Sliding windows are a type of window that open horizontally by sliding along a track, providing easy access and unobstructed views.

Are sliding windows energy-efficient? Yes, modern sliding windows often feature insulated glass and tight seals to improve energy efficiency and reduce drafts.
What property types are suitable for sliding window installation? Sliding windows are suitable for various property types, including homes, apartments, and commercial buildings with suitable wall space.
